Join NVIDIA, where our groundbreaking advancements in computer graphics, PC gaming, and accelerated computing have set the standard for over 25 years. As a Developer Technology Engineer, you will be part of an exceptionally experienced team dedicated to pushing the boundaries of AI and computing. This role is an outstanding opportunity to build the next era of technology in a dynamic and innovative environment.

What you'll be doing:

  • Understand the responsibilities associated with embodied AI and strive to enhance them.

  • Develop on products like Isaac Sim and Isaac Lab, ensuring flawless performance.

  • Profile and investigate the performance of optimized code together with our internal team.

  • Discuss your approach and results with NVIDIA engineers to continuously improve processes.

  • Optimize GPU-based physics simulator performance for world-class results.

  • Collaborate closely with architecture, research, libraries, tools, and system software teams to invent and develop next-generation architectures, software platforms, and programming models.

What we need to see:

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Robotics, Engineering, or a related field, or equivalent experience.

  • 3 working year experience.

  • Experience with C, CUDA, Python, and Linux.

  • Proven experience with one or more physics simulators such as Mu JoCo, Isaac Sim, Py Bullet, Drake, or Gazebo.

  • Strong communication skills and the ambition to grow and learn about building machine learning applications, optimization, and software engineering.

  • Prior involvement with embodied AI or a history at humanoid robotics firms with a focus on physics simulation.
